We own a 1 bedroom in Park Slope that we plan to put on the market. Thing is, we don't want to list it and get into contract before finding a two bedroom that we like. It seems like the market has somewhat stalled in the last week or so. We are looking to buy in PS, Carroll Gardens/Cobble Hill, Greenwood, Crown Heights, Prospect Heights....nothing seems to be coming into the market lately. Should we just hold off the sale of our apartment until the spring? Is it a better time to search for a new home? Thanks

The first big question is your budget. Try moving up on price and you may find more apartments. Also, traditionally spring and fall are best for sellers, winter and summer best for buyers, when it comes to price. The downside for buyers in the off seasons is less inventory. Speaking generally.
